Prisoner Attacks Officer, Gets Nothing More than a Slap on the Wrist

Minimal Sentence Sparks Outrage

A prisoner who physically assaulted a serving Prison Officer, causing actual bodily harm and leaving a permanent injury, appeared at Basingstoke Magistrates Court this week. Shockingly, the court handed down a mere 18-week detention sentence—already deemed served due to time spent in custody. In other words, the prisoner walks free.

Ridiculously Light Fine Angers Staff and Public

On top of this, the culprit was ordered to pay just a £115 victim surcharge. This paltry sum has left many questioning the message being sent to offenders nationwide.
